DOOM is now playable in PDF format
gbatemp.net
external-link
The latest platform to fall victim to the relentless porting of the 1993 classic DOOM is the Portable Document Format, or PDF, developed by Adobe in 1992. Harnessing the built in JavaScript capabilities of the PDF format, high school student ading2210 took it upon themselves to get doom-ascii up...
@[email protected]
link
fedilink
English
1711d

PDFs have been an attack vector for a while actually.

Yggstyle
link
fedilink
English
211d

If you view it on your system it’s a vector. Large / complex documents which may parse things with different libraries just happen to have a larger attack surface.

@[email protected]
link
fedilink
English
711d

One more reason never to use the official adobe software. SumatraPDF is awesome. Barebones and blazing fast.

@[email protected]
link
fedilink
English
-211d

I don’t think it has to do with opening a PDF in Adobe, but okay.

@[email protected]
link
fedilink
English
211d

Yeah it does. Adobe has a lot of active script support, including java script for example, which can be exploited. If a software can’t interpret those scripts at all and simply displays plain text, that means malware won’t be executed.

And since Adobe Acrobat / Acrobat Reader are the most common pdf viewers out there, they are a natural target for hackers as well.

@[email protected]
link
fedilink
English
211d

Is Acrobat the only pdf reader with active script support? For example, do the common browsers which can also open pdfs not support the same things?

@[email protected]
link
fedilink
English
111d

I genuinely don’t know, I have set my browser to download pdfs by default and only open them with Sumatra. There might be a scripting layer active in the browser as well though, quite possible.

@[email protected]
link
fedilink
English
110d

Then would you agree that it doesn’t have to do with Adobe Acrobat, as much at it does active script in PDFs and if the reader executes it?

Yggstyle
link
fedilink
English
411d

Anti adobe is cool - the recommendation is appreciated… but any software can be the target of a document based exploit and may well be susceptible to the same exploit depending on the libraries used. Additionally, smaller software projects can take longer to update as they have less staff working on them. Absolutely support open software and alternatives… Just a word of caution.

Create a post

Welcome to the largest gaming community on Lemmy! Discussion for all kinds of games. Video games, tabletop games, card games etc.

Weekly Threads:

What Are You Playing?

The Weekly Discussion Topic

Rules:

  1. Submissions have to be related to games

  2. No bigotry or harassment, be civil

  3. No excessive self-promotion

  4. Stay on-topic; no memes, funny videos, giveaways, reposts, or low-effort posts

  5. Mark Spoilers and NSFW

  6. No linking to piracy

More information about the community rules can be found here.

  • 1 user online
  • 105 users / day
  • 450 users / week
  • 1.94K users / month
  • 6.39K users / 6 months
  • 1 subscriber
  • 5.01K Posts
  • 103K Comments
  • Modlog